From: Christoph Hellwig Date: Wed, 26 Apr 2017 07:34:22 +0000 (+0200) Subject: ide-pm: always pass 0 error to ide_complete_rq in ide_do_devset X-Git-Tag: v6.6-pxa1908~16832^2~18 X-Git-Url: https://git.dujemihanovic.xyz/?a=commitdiff_plain;h=1608fd1ca3b9357ea20ffc3a8ad2d1e4b78301a6;p=linux.git ide-pm: always pass 0 error to ide_complete_rq in ide_do_devset The caller only looks at the scsi_request result field anyway. Signed-off-by: Christoph Hellwig Reviewed-by: Bartlomiej Zolnierkiewicz Signed-off-by: Jens Axboe --- diff --git a/drivers/ide/ide-devsets.c b/drivers/ide/ide-devsets.c index b1223234037d..9b69c32ee560 100644 --- a/drivers/ide/ide-devsets.c +++ b/drivers/ide/ide-devsets.c @@ -187,6 +187,6 @@ ide_startstop_t ide_do_devset(ide_drive_t *drive, struct request *rq) err = setfunc(drive, *(int *)&scsi_req(rq)->cmd[1]); if (err) scsi_req(rq)->result = err; - ide_complete_rq(drive, err, blk_rq_bytes(rq)); + ide_complete_rq(drive, 0, blk_rq_bytes(rq)); return ide_stopped; }